weka Posted August 31, 2013 Report Share Posted August 31, 2013 For Aussies it was more 44" pattern webbing mixed with m56 gear and a longer version of the m56 mag pouch for SLR mags identical to these ones made post-Vietnam issued to kiwis into the early 2000's: http://www.kiwidisposals.co.nz/webbing/417-nz-army-steyr-pouch The 38 and 44 pattern mag pouches had slits cut for the belt to make them hang low, SAS belt order style.
